#####################################################
def soundex(word):
word = word.upper()
word = ''.join(filter(str.isalpha, word))
if not word:
return None
soundex_mapping = {
'B': '1', 'F': '1', 'P': '1', 'V': '1',
'C': '2', 'G': '2', 'J': '2', 'K': '2', 'Q': '2',
'S': '2', 'X': '2', 'Z': '2',
'D': '3', 'T': '3',
'L': '4',
'M': '5', 'N': '5',
'R': '6'
}
soundex_code = word[0]
for char in word[1:]:
if char not in ('H', 'W'):
soundex_code += soundex_mapping.get(char, '0')
soundex_code = soundex_code[0] + ''.join(c for i, c in enumerate(soundex_code[1:]) if c != soundex_code[i])
soundex_code = soundex_code.replace('0', '') + '000'
return soundex_code[:4]

# Process double followed by a numbers.
def process_doubles(sentence):
tokens = sentence.split()
result = []
i = 0
while i < len(tokens):
if tokens[i] == "double" or tokens[i] == "dubal":
if i + 1 < len(tokens):
# Repeat the next word twice
result.append(tokens[i + 1])
result.append(tokens[i + 1])
i += 2 # Skip the next word as it's already added twice
else:
# If "double" is the last word, just add it (although this case is unusual)
result.append(tokens[i])
i += 1
else:
result.append(tokens[i])
i += 1
return ' '.join(result)
